摘 要:随着新能源汽车市场快速发展,新能源汽车引起的火灾事故也呈现高发态势。由于新能源汽车火灾与传统燃油汽车火灾特点不同,现有的船舶探火、灭火、应急程序无法有效适应安全运输新能源汽车要求。因此,通过对滚装船营运现状进行调查研究,对载运搭载动力电池的新能源汽车的滚装船火灾事故进行风险分析,提出解决对策。With the rapid development of the new energy vehicle market,accidents of fires caused by new energy vehicles have been on the rise.Due to the distinct characteristics of new energy vehicle fires in comparison with traditional fuel vehicle fires,the existing fire detection,suppression,and emergency procedures on ships are no longer effectively adapted to the demand for the safe transportation of new energy vehicles.This paper investigates and studies the current operation status of Ro-Ro ships and analyzes the risks associated with fire accidents involving new energy vehicles carrying power batteries.Furthermore,it proposes countermeasures to address these issues.
